Sony Rolly discontinued

In: Toy

14 May 2009

Another robot bites the dust. This time, it is Sony’s robotic MP3 player that could dance to your music by… flapping. Perhaps unsurprisingly, Sony is discontinuing the Rolly in North America (and presumably in the world soon) as the $600 toy that doesn’t do much probably didn’t find enough buyers to justify its existence.

Sony Mylo2

In: Internet

6 Jan 2008

Sony’s portable device in search of an actual problem is now back, better than ever. Mylo 2 is set to feature a 3.5 inch touchscreen display, with 1GB internal storage, 802.11b/g and support for many audio/video codecs including Flash Lite 3.
